  • Beaches- If you’re a lover of all things sand, sun and surf, you’ll be in good company. As a nautical city, Stamford has plenty of opportunities for things like sailing, fishing, swimming and crabbing at public beaches such as Cove Island Park and Cummings Park. You can also check out a variety of workshops, boat rides and concerts at SouthWaters Coastal Education Center.
  • Nature- If the beaches aren’t enough for you, not to worry—there are plenty of gorgeous nature and running trails to explore. A great one to get started with is the Mianus Maze: a 14-mile loop with beautiful river views.
  • Education- For all the “brainiacs” out there, you’ll have a lot in common with the locals here. Nine out of 10 people in Stamford have graduated high school and almost half of all residents have earned a bachelor’s degree or higher. Some of the major colleges include the University of Connecticut Stamford and Sacred Heart University. With four Fortune 500 companies calling Stamford home, job opportunities are also plentiful. Stamford boasts a population of people working in fields that require advanced math and computer backgrounds that is 95% higher than anywhere else. All that learning has made Stamford one of the highest-educated cities in the entire country!
  • Car-Friendly- Unlike many other comparably-sized cities, Stamford is very driver-friendly. The nightmare of getting to and from your favorite spots in the city is lessened with the city’s 9,500 parking spots in 15 locations. If you’re still not convinced, there’s always free trolleys and other public transportation to get you wherever you need to go.
  • Safety- You can sleep peacefully at night knowing that you are in one of the safest cities in the United States. The FBI ranked it #9 in 2006 for overall safety; an impressive feat for a city with almost 130,000 people!
